So, motive has always had some great products that look really well made. CNC decks always look perfect, and now Colin has a new machinist to do the work so he can keep prices even lower.



CNC work, if at a good price, is a great way to make decks quickly and perfectly. Its great to think if you buy a motive, its always going to be the same standard, unlike some handmade decks. But, there's at the same time less charm to a CNC deck, its less 'personal'. I think thats a sign of the times with fingerboarding, so many people do it that no company can go really big and not CNC decks, pretty much. I cant imagine how many berlinwood make! Not that its at all bad, its just a fact, we're not a small like, under 100 people community any more. And, Colin, like many companies, does a lot of work towards the decks also:
